#4f1811 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4f1811 is composed of 31% red, 9.4% green and 6.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 69.6% magenta, 78.5% yellow and 69% black. It has a hue angle of 6.8 degrees, a saturation of 64.6% and a lightness of 18.8%. #4f1811 color hex could be obtained by blending #9e3022 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660000.

#4f1811 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4f1811 has RGB values of R:79, G:24, B:17 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.7, Y:0.78,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 5183505.

Shades and Tints of #4f1811
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0403 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.
